Nunit Test Template

… namespace TestProject1 { [TestFixture] public class InvoiceNumberApplyTests { [OneTimeSetUp] public void OneTimeInit() { } [S... 阅读全文

c#

排序案例

OrderBy(), ThenBy() , 空白在下方的递增排序 OrderBy()后ThenBy() 原始资料OrderBy(1)OrderBy(1)后OrderBy(2):只排第2栏位的结果OrderBy(1)后ThenBy(2):依第1栏位有重覆的... 阅读全文

c#

Directory and DirectoryInfo

Directory.EnumerateDirectories/EnumerateFileSystemEntries/EnumerateFiles Directory vs DirectoryInfoDirectory为static, 比较省资源, 只有查... 阅读全文

c#

多专案的ConnectionStrings管理

在独立的project执行另一个project产生的dll档, 出现No connection string named 'MyXXX' could be found in the application config file. ConnectionS... 阅读全文

c#

如何在不阻止kafka消息消耗的情况下运行polly.net

我有一个Kafka消费者,它在消耗消息时会调用外部API。如果呼叫不成功,则将polly.net用作重试机制。 当前解决方案的问题在于,重试机制正在阻止下一条消息的消耗,因此下一条消息必须等待重试机制才能完成。 有什么想法如何异步运行重试机制,以便继续下... 阅读全文

c# .net apache-kafka kafka-consumer-api polly

[C#] AD串接(LDAP/LDAPS)

近期有串接AD的机会,因此尝试了一下几种写法。 本次尝试了以下四种简单的写法.Net Framework LDAP连线.Net Framework LDAPS连线.Net 6 LDAP连线.Net 6 LDAPS连线.Net Framework LDAP... 阅读全文

c#

如何从非UI线程创建Windows表单

我使用与此相似的代码,但这不起作用,因为客户端订阅回调操作在非UI线程中运行。如何将回调操作安排到Windows表单UI线程? internal static class Program { [STAThread] private static void... 阅读全文

c# winforms

如何将Excel表导入C#.NET中的MySQL数据库

我在将选定的Excel表上传到MySQL数据库时遇到问题。我试图找到解决方案,在尝试时,我会得到此异常错误"You have an error in your SQL syntax; check the manual that corresponds t... 阅读全文

c# mysql .net visual-studio

以DataSet物件配合文字阵列输出单个档多工作表的Excel活页簿档案

写C#已经有一段时间,也练习了不少把程式模组化的设计方式,今天来分享一段最近写的,用NPOI来把DataSet物件转出单个Excel的方法,目前适用在Windows Form的画面使用,这是从个人使用的模组内挖出来的,由于程式内都已经固特意写好注解,就把... 阅读全文

c#

[C#] [NUnit] TestCase Attribute 为什么不能使用 decimal 型别

最近在使用 NUnit framework 写单元测试时,遇到很诡异的情况想要做个笔记,纪录一下 以下使用的范例参考自官方文件在写单元测试时,可以使用 TestCase Attribute 来输入不同数据来测试以减少大量重复的程式码像是这样:[TestC... 阅读全文

c#